Возможно ли это реализовать на РНР

Тема в разделе "PHP", создана пользователем LEXAlForpostl, 17 окт 2009.

Статус темы:
Закрыта.
Модераторы: latteo
  1. LEXAlForpostl

    LEXAlForpostl

    Регистр.:
    21 май 2008
    Сообщения:
    708
    Симпатии:
    225
    Здравствуйте.
    Решил написать сайтик на РНР в локалке.
    Разделы:
    1) Новости (новости из мира - будут парсится; новости компании - будут добавляться.)
    2) Запуск программ (Возможно ли будет реализовать это на РНР, чтобы программы запускались из диска С:\ на каждой машине ? Т.е. в бд указать путь, и чтобы запускались программы. Да, и ещё. Где надо настраивать, чтобы вместе C:\Program Files\office\word.exe был, например, http://firma/office/word.exe Но при этом, если заходить на http://firma, то не открывался бы листинг каталога c:\program files)

    Вопросы:
    Можно ли реализовать второй пункт?
    Какую бы надёжную новостную систему посоветовали бы или придётся самому писать?
     
  2. Alternator

    Alternator

    Регистр.:
    23 мар 2009
    Сообщения:
    295
    Симпатии:
    145
    средствами PHP это невозможно впринципе
    это при определенных условиях возможно клиентскими силами
    а)браузер должен быть только IE
    б)пользователю выскочит окошко, что скрипты на данном сайте представляют угрозу его безопасности. так, вот он должен осознано разрешить это действие. для этого ему надо объяснить, зачем это ему нужно
    нифига не понял.
    можете по-другому объяснить, что вы хотите?
     
  3. LEXAlForpostl

    LEXAlForpostl

    Регистр.:
    21 май 2008
    Сообщения:
    708
    Симпатии:
    225
    Сервер будет стоять в локалке, на Винде.
    Только в каком ключе настраивать сервер?
    И можно ли будет, чтобы в ссылках на программу был путь
    вместо
     
  4. t0wer

    t0wer BlackHerald

    Регистр.:
    24 июн 2008
    Сообщения:
    731
    Симпатии:
    421
    1) Можно и не сложно. Используйте нуленные или фриварные скрипты. В соответствующих разделах их тут навалом. Подбирайте и изменяйте под свой!

    2) Хм, если вы юзаете сервер (тем более виндовый), то используйте терминальный режим для работы персонала с ПО со своих рабочих мест (см. Администрирование серверов). По средствам PHP это извращение, причем полное (первый раз такой способ вижу на применение)!
    Чтобы листинг не открывался и применять свои правила, используйте модуль mod_rewrite и файл децинтрализованного управления .htaccess
     
  5. LEXAlForpostl

    LEXAlForpostl

    Регистр.:
    21 май 2008
    Сообщения:
    708
    Симпатии:
    225
    Может быть не так сказал.
    Будет веб сервер на Винде в локалке.
    Терминальный режим не устраивает, потому как, на каждой тачке могут быть свои программы. Будет админская часть с возможностью добавления каждой тачке своего списка программ.
     
  6. potuga

    potuga

    Регистр.:
    22 сен 2009
    Сообщения:
    376
    Симпатии:
    91
    Если я правильно понял задачу, то лучше уж сделать свое десктопное приложение, которое будет

    1) принимать новости, выводить их (можно просто браузер встроить)

    2) будет запускать приложения на локальном компе. Брать их список можно с сервера.
     
  7. LEXAlForpostl

    LEXAlForpostl

    Регистр.:
    21 май 2008
    Сообщения:
    708
    Симпатии:
    225
    Во-первых, не силён в десктопных приложениях.
    Во вторых, это будет внутренний сайт компании.
    Далее, можно будет настроить внутреннее общение и т.д.
     
  8. F1NaL

    F1NaL Постоялец

    Регистр.:
    18 дек 2007
    Сообщения:
    83
    Симпатии:
    21
    Почему терминал не устраивает?? Ведь можно создать разные группы пользователей и ограничить доступ к приложениям. Win Server 2003/2008 прекрасно с этим справиться. А делать все это через какое-то веб приложение это прайс с кучей нулей.
     
  9. potuga

    potuga

    Регистр.:
    22 сен 2009
    Сообщения:
    376
    Симпатии:
    91
    Так и супер! Все это просто прекрасно делается в приложении. Свой мессенджер или чат можно написать за пару часов на C++.

    ИМХО: поставленная задача явно не для PHP. Да и задача продумана крайне смутно... Нет четких представлений как это удобнее реализовать, а чтобы такие представления появились, нужно понять самое главное - для чего это все нужно? Чтобы упростить общение между сотрудниками? Органайзер? Защиту от прожигателей времени в одноклассниках?
     
  10. LEXAlForpostl

    LEXAlForpostl

    Регистр.:
    21 май 2008
    Сообщения:
    708
    Симпатии:
    225
    Это необходимо, для того, чтобы можно было не только запускать приложения, но и парсить новости с разных сайтов, выставлять информацию и новости компании.
    Это необходимо реализовать в виде внутреннего сайта.
    Возможно ли?
     
Статус темы:
Закрыта.